Openshift Neo4j 2墨盒:运行图形数据库的新版本

需积分: 5 0 下载量 15 浏览量 更新于2024-11-02 收藏 39.7MB ZIP 举报
资源摘要信息:"openshift-neo4j-cartridge是基于OpenShift平台的一个容器化应用,它允许用户在其中运行Neo4j图形数据库。Neo4j是一个高度可扩展和高性能的NoSQL图形数据库,特别适合于处理复杂的关系网络数据。通过Neo4j,数据被存储为节点,节点之间通过有向关系相互连接,并且每个节点上可以有多个属性,形成了所谓的属性图模型。" "OpenShift是由Red Hat开发的一个开源的PaaS(平台即服务)云平台,它支持各种开发语言和框架,并能够自动部署应用。Neo4j 2版本相较于之前的版本,在性能和特性上都有所增强,比如支持Java 7环境,改进了密码功能以及引入了对节点标记为命名组的功能,提供了更加流畅的开发人员工作台体验。" "Neo4j的主要特性体现在它的高可靠性上,它通过提供完整的ACID事务来确保数据的一致性和准确性。它的高可扩展性允许在不同的服务器上分布式存储数据,同时保持高可用性。Neo4j的快速数据处理能力使得它在需要处理大量关系数据的应用场景中表现出色。" "为了在OpenShift平台上添加Neo4j墨盒,用户需要登录到OpenShift控制台,选择自己的应用,然后点击页面底部的链接查看可添加的墨盒列表。在这个列表中,用户可以向下滚动到'安装您自己的墨盒'部分,并输入Neo4j墨盒的链接地址,按照指引完成添加过程。" "该文件的压缩包子文件列表中包含了 'openshift-neo4j-cartridge-master' 文件,这可能包含了源代码、配置文件以及安装脚本等,是为想要在OpenShift上部署Neo4j数据库的用户提供所需的全部材料。" "标签为 'Shell',意味着与这个墨盒相关的操作可能会涉及到使用Shell脚本来配置、管理和维护Neo4j数据库实例。Shell脚本是自动化命令行任务的一个强大工具,对于提高部署效率和管理数据库实例是非常有帮助的。" "在文件名称列表中没有提供更多的详细文件名,但通常这类文件会包含用于创建、更新、删除或配置Neo4j实例的脚本,也可能会有相应的文档说明,以帮助用户正确使用这些脚本。"